D 69, 094024 (2004) [15 pages]Atmospheric neutrinos can make beauty strangeReceived 25 July 2003; published 27 May 2004 The large observed mixing angle in atmospheric neutrinos, coupled with grand unification, motivates the search for large mixing between right-handed strange and bottom squarks. Such mixing does not appear in the standard Cabibbo-Kobayashi-Maskawa phenomenology, but may induce significant b⃗s transitions through gluino diagrams. Working in the mass eigenbasis, we show quantitatively that an O(1) effect on CP violation in Bd0→φKS is possible due to a large mixing between sR and bR, while still satisfying constraints from b⃗sγ. We also include the effect of bL-bR mixing proportional to mbμtanβ. In the case where mbμtanβ≪MSUSY2 there may be a large effect in Bs mixing correlated with a large effect in Bd0→φKS, typically yielding an unambiguous signal of new physics at Tevatron run II. © 2004 The American Physical Society URL:
